在VPN技术中,TCP与UDP共存机制通过在同一网络环境中同时使用TCP和UDP协议,实现了传输效率和稳定性双重优化。这种机制的应用优势包括:提高数据传输速度,降低延迟;增强网络连接的可靠性,减少丢包率;适应不同应用场景,如实时视频会议与文件传输可无缝切换,从而提升用户体验和网络应用的整体性能。
- [TCP与UDP协议简介](#tcp与udp协议简介)
- [VPN中TCP与UDP共存机制](#vpn中tcp与udp共存机制)
- [VPN中TCP与UDP共存的优势](#vpn中tcp与udp共存的优势)
随着互联网的广泛应用和全球化的深入发展,虚拟私人网络(VPN)技术已成为确保网络安全和数据传输效率的关键技术,在VPN技术中,传输控制协议(TCP)和用户数据报协议(UDP)是两种核心的传输协议,本文将深入解析VPN环境中TCP与UDP的共存机制,探讨其运作原理、显著优势,并展示其在实际应用中的价值。
一、TCP与UDP协议简介
1、TCP协议:
TCP是一种面向连接的、可靠的、基于字节流的传输层通信协议,它通过三次握手建立稳定连接,确保数据的准确无误传输,TCP以其高可靠性著称,尽管其传输速度相比UDP略慢。
2、UDP协议:
UDP是一种无连接的、不可靠的、基于数据报的传输层通信协议,它不提供数据传输的可靠性保证,但能以较快的速度传输数据,UDP适合于对实时性要求高的应用,如视频和音频流传输。
二、VPN中TCP与UDP共存机制
1、VPN协议概述:
VPN协议旨在在公共网络中构建安全、可靠的通信隧道,常见的VPN协议包括PPTP、L2TP/IPsec、SSL VPN等,这些协议在提供数据加密和身份验证等功能的同时,支持TCP和UDP协议的并行使用。
2、TCP与UDP共存原理:
在VPN环境中,TCP与UDP的共存体现在以下几个方面:
数据包封装: TCP和UDP数据包在进入VPN隧道前会被封装,然后在隧道内按TCP或UDP协议传输。
流量调度: VPN设备根据TCP和UDP的特点对流量进行调度,优先处理对实时性要求高的UDP流量。
错误处理: VPN协议根据不同协议的特性进行错误处理,TCP通过重传和超时处理,UDP则通过校验和、序号等机制保证数据完整性。
三、VPN中TCP与UDP共存的优势
1、提升网络传输效率:
VPN中TCP与UDP的共存充分利用了两者的优势,对实时性要求高的应用(如视频、音频)使用UDP,对可靠性要求高的应用(如文件传输、网页浏览)使用TCP,既保证了数据传输的可靠性,又提高了网络效率。
2、扩大应用范围:
TCP与UDP的共存使得VPN技术可以应用于更多领域,如视频会议、在线教育、远程医疗等,同时支持实时音视频传输和数据传输,满足不同应用的需求。
3、增强安全性:
VPN中TCP与UDP的共存通过加密、认证等手段提高了数据传输的安全性,同时在UDP传输中通过校验和、序号等机制确保数据完整性。
VPN中TCP与UDP的共存机制是一种高效的网络传输策略,通过合理配置和优化,可以实现两种协议的协同工作,提升网络传输效率、扩大应用范围,并增强数据传输的安全性,随着VPN技术的持续进步,TCP与UDP共存机制将在未来网络通信中扮演更加重要的角色。